SCB Launches Advanced Custody Service for Bitcoin and Ethereum in UAE

Introduction of SCB's Custody Services
SCB, also known as Standard Chartered Bank, has officially rolled out its custody services for Bitcoin and Ethereum, catering specifically to the UAE's expansive finance landscape.
Significance for Institutional Adoption
This move underscores SCB's focus on fostering institutional adoption of cryptocurrency and digital assets. The initiative aims to provide secure and regulated caretaking of BTC and ETH, further enhancing their integration in traditional finance.
Supporting Dubai's Financial Vision
In partnership with the Dubai Financial Services Authority, SCB plans to boost digital asset trading, influenced by the region's progressive regulatory environment. Gautam Sharma, a key figure in this transition, emphasized the advantages for institutional players in the crypto space.
Final Thoughts on SCB's Strategy
As SCB integrates cryptocurrency services into its portfolio, it sets the stage for broader utilization of digital assets in the UAE. This custody service is expected to enhance trust and operational efficiency.
